Macquarie Bank Limited, a global financial services group, seeks a Senior Manager to strengthen prudential risk oversight across Europe.

In the Aggregate Risk and Prudential team, you will shape risk appetite frameworks and governance while delivering critical prudential assessments under a 12-month fixed term.

The role requires three days a week in London with hybrid working.
